I think a respectable argument could be made that Dooku's difficulty in combating Opress & Ventress in "Witches of the Mist" owed much to confining space. It's clear that he is no match for Opress physically, but open space would greatly reduce the necessity of getting up close and personal with him.

That same episode saw that Ventress is a mild challenge at best for Dooku (I don't want to sell her short, but he quickly put her on the retreat and disarmed her in short order).

I think if Dooku can put space between his challengers and exploit the terrain, he has a definite shot.

Dooku loses. He had enough trouble against Opress and Ventress. I would argue that Maul alone would give him a good fight.

In a saber fight, Dooku is outclassed. Didn't Nick Gillard say that Maul was a level 7 duelist, and Dooku was like, a 9? In that case, Savage and Ventress are also 6s or 7s. So this probably would actually be a pretty good duel.

In a Force fight, Savage has shown extremely OP TK feats, Maul has shown capability to TK force users with apparent ease, and Ventress proves to be Mauls level in force power. Dookus only advantage is his skill with For e lightning, which both Maul and Savage can tank, to a certain extent.

Overall, if he plays his cards strategically, he could put up a good fight. But in the end, he goes down against these opponents.

On top of that, Dooku uses Makashi, which is known to be weak against pure brute Fore, as shown when Savage disarmed him with a single blow. So tbh, he has a serious disadvantage here.
